info.nystateofhealth.ny.govThe Form 1095-A is only issued to consumers in Qualified Health Plans (QHP) purchased through NY State of Health at the Bronze, Silver, Gold and Platinum levels. The Form 1095-A is not issued to consumers in Catastrophic plans, Medicaid plans, Child Health Plus, or the Essential Plan because they are not eligible for the Premium Tax Credit (PTC ...
